Al-Marsad Newspaper: A member of the Council of Senior Scholars, Sheikh Abdullah Al-Manea, explained that fasting in Makkah doubles the reward like prayer.
And he said during an interview with the “Fatwas” program broadcast on the “Saudi Arabia” channel: “It is proven from the Messenger, may blessings and peace be upon him, that he said that praying in the Sacred Mosque is equivalent to 100,000 prayers, so this is a great virtue.”
And he continued: “A group of people of knowledge, including Ibn al-Qayyim, talked about that good deeds are multiplied in Makkah just as prayer is multiplied, so fasting is multiplied, zakat is doubled, charity is doubled, and every good deed is doubled.
